A 56 year old male sales manager by occupation came to opd with 

CHIEF COMPLAINT 

Easy fatiguability since 30 days 

History of presenting illness 

patient was apparently asymptomatic 30 days back OK then he developed fatigue on exception which was insidious in onset gradually progressive to the present stage ( he was able to walk 500 metres initially but now he can only walk hundred metres) with was associated with dyspnea on exception and body pains 

No complaints of chest pain cough fever Easy fatiguability


PAST HISTORY 

No history of diabetes mellitus ,HTN,asthma,CAD


FAMILY HISTORY

Diet mixed

Appetite normal 

Sleep adequate 

B and b regular 

No addiction

GENERAL EXAMINATION 

Patient was conscious coherent cooperative moderately built moderately nourished

VITALS 

PULSE.94bpm

Blood pressure -100/70

Respirator rate-29cpm


OTHER SIGNS

Pallor - present 

Icterus absent 

Cyanosis absent

Koilonychia absent 

Lymphadenopathy absent 

Edema absent 

SYSTEMIC EXAMINATION

CARDIOVASCULAR SYSTEM

S1 s2 heard 

No murmurs 

Apes beat at left 5th ics 

RESPIRATORY SYSTEM 

No VESICULAR breath sounds 


CNS

All nerve intact

GIT 

No hepatospleenomegaly 

Bowel sounds heard 

 DIFFERENTIAL DIAGNOSIS

nutritional anemia 

PROVISIONAL DIAGNOSIS

Iron deficiency anemia 


INVESTIGATION 

-Complete blood picture 

Stool examinations

urine examination.













TREATMENT

Diet rich in iron 

Ferrous sulphate 200 mg OD
